Join our regular run training sessions
Chichester Triathlon Club hold a weekly 1 hour adult run training session on Wednesdays between 18:00 – 19:00 outside Chichester Rugby Club.
Running short or taking on an endurance distance requires a varied training regime. Go faster and further no matter your ability with our coached run sessions suitable for couch-5k, Traithlon sprints, Olympic distance, marathons or Ironman and ultra runners – you are all very welcome.
Our run session are led by our awesome BTF (British Triathlon Federation) accredited coaching team and feature an hour of drills, speed-work and endurance training.
All communications regarding club runs are via the SPOND App.
The sessions are adapted according to your ability and goals, so that everyone has a fun and challenging experience.
Each session starts promptly with a crucial warm-up to reduce the risk of injury. Remember to wear clothing and footwear suitable to weather conditions on the day – plus hydration, a head torch (if dark) and nutrition if required.
Group coached running sessions are free to members. So why not join us?
